The University will bill your student account for things such as housing, health insurance, McKinley fees, copies, and over-due books. You will see the mandatory fees such as the transportation fee show up on your account in the beginning of your semester abroad. Make sure to check your account regularly. Failure to pay your student account before leaving campus could result in a hold on your account, which will delay the receipt of your transcripts. Your housing and other mandatory fees will be billed to your student account at the beginning of the semester (not before). We will discuss billing in more detail at the orientation. Fees are not assessed until August, so they are subject to change.
ISSS (International student office) $76 One-time fee issued to all incoming international students.
Health service fee $252 Use of McKinley Health Clinic
Health insurance $846 Major medical insurance coverage
Transportation (mandatory) $70 Use of local bus system
Books and class materials $600 Variable amount NOT charged to your student account
